<h3><span style="color: #99cc00;"><strong>Clean with Lemon</strong></span></h3>
</li>
</ol>
<p>Lemon is very beneficial when to the body. But unknown to many, it has a lot of cleaning potentials. With the help of a lemon, you can effectively clean your microwave by just squeezing a lemon and microwaving it. Also, there are other more uses to lemon like cleaning wood items such as cutting boards, making an all-purpose cleaner that smells really good, copper polishes, deodorizing plastic containers, and cleaning the blender.</p>
<ol start="2">
<li>
<h3><span style="color: #99cc00;"><strong>Clean with Vodka</strong></span></h3>
</li>
</ol>
<p>If you have just finished a party or a get-together and you have few drops of Vodka left, you can do a lot of things with it. You can refresh the smell of your room with a signature scent by mixing vodka with your favorite essential oils. You can also make diffusers out of it by combining it with essential and mineral oils and water. Vodka can be a good deodorizer. You can put few ounces of it in a spray bottle and spray some on your mattress.</p>
<ol start="3">
<li>
<h3><span style="color: #99cc00;"><strong>Clean with Coconut Oil</strong></span></h3>
</li>
</ol>
<p>Coconut oil has a countless number of uses. Commonly, it is a very good alternative for people who do not like dairy products and many people also use it for their health and beauty benefits. Being said that, coconut oil can also help you with your household chores. Some of its uses are preventing dirt from sticking to your garden tools, polishing your furniture, cleaning your bath tub and shower, moisturizing leather, and much more.</p>
<ol start="4">
<li>
<h3><span style="color: #99cc00;"><strong>Clean with Toothpaste</strong></span></h3>
</li>
</ol>
<p>Toothpaste doesn’t only clean your teeth and mouth, it can be also used to clean some of your things at home as well. For instance, you can use toothpaste to remove stains off of your carpet. It can also help get rid of crayon marks on your wall and it can clean different kinds of items like baby bottles, containers, and even piano keys. Toothpaste can be even used to polish and clean chromes, remove the markings on your leather shoes, remove watermark from furniture and freshen your car interior and car lights.</p>
<ol start="5">
<li>
<h3><span style="color: #99cc00;"><strong>Clean with Baking Soda</strong></span></h3>
</li>
</ol>
<p>Baking soda or sodium bicarbonate commonly just sits in your fridge. But it can actually do many things to help you clean your house. With the help of a baking soda, you can scrub markings off your wall, it can even clean and unclog your sink, and it can make your grouts look like new again. Additionally, you can clean your oven and carpets using it. Lastly, what people don’t know is you can make a noticeable difference in your laundry by putting one cup of baking soda.</p>
<ol start="6">
<li>
<h3><span style="color: #99cc00;"><strong>Clean with Vinegar</strong></span></h3>
</li>
</ol>
<p>Your vinegar will not only make your food taste better, it can also make your house cleaner. You just have to know <a href="https://betterhousekeeper.com/2014/06/30/things-you-should-never-clean-with-vinegar/">how to utilize vinegar properly</a>. Vinegar has a wide array of benefits for your home and it is one of the most useful household items in this list. You can make the cleaning of your windows and blinds easier with vinegar. It is also an effective grass killer and it can keep newly cut flowers fresh. It can also clean and sanitize a number of home items like dishes and glasses, coffee maker, microwave, showers, coppers, carpets and much more.</p>
<ol start="7">
<li>
<h3><span style="color: #99cc00;"><strong>Clean with Salt</strong></span></h3>
</li>
</ol>
<p>Salt has been in every household since the old times because of its usefulness. Besides being used for cooking, it has used for cleaning the house. You can remove the mess from spills from pans, pots, oven, and burners. It can also remove wine stains from your clothes and make your refrigerator smell better.</p>
<ol start="8">
<li>
<h3><span style="color: #99cc00;"><strong>Clean with Dish Soap</strong></span></h3>
</li>
</ol>
<p>If you are thinking that dish soaps are only for dishes, think again. It is one of the most flexible cleaners that you can use. For example, it can be a very good floor cleaner. It can easily remove oil stains on your clothes as well. Mild dish soaps can clean your countertops, baseboards, and other surfaces very well. Window blinds can also be a tough one to clean, but with the help of dish soaps, your task can be a lot easier. You can use it to wash and clean many parts of your home like your appliances, kitchen cabinets, and glasses.</p>
<ol start="9">
<li>
<h3><span style="color: #99cc00;"><strong>Clean with Hair Spray</strong></span></h3>
</li>
</ol>
<p>Other than holding your hair, hair spray can do a lot of things for you that you may never know. Hair spray can preserve several things and to extend their lives. Things like drapes, flowers, your kids’ artworks, and flowers. It is also an effective way of removing ink marks on your garments</p>

<h2><strong><span style="color: #07ba40;">Cleaning Your Fridge</span></strong></h2>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ignleft wp-image-3643 size-full" src="https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/Screen-Shot-2016-06-23-at-12.37.02-PM.png" alt="Screen Shot 2016-06-23 at 12.37.02 PM" width="841" height="632" srcset="https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/Screen-Shot-2016-06-23-at-12.37.02-PM.png 841w, https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/Screen-Shot-2016-06-23-at-12.37.02-PM-300x225.png 300w, https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/Screen-Shot-2016-06-23-at-12.37.02-PM-624x469.png 624w" sizes="auto, (max-width: 841px) 100vw, 841px" /></p>
<h5><em>FRIDGE / FRANCOIS SCHNELL / CC BY</em></h5>
<p>This is one of the most used large appliances in your home, which should be cleaned every 4 months. Make sure to unplug your fridge before you move on with any cleaning. Remove all food and racks out of your freezer and using mild dishwashing liquid, scrub the whole interior and exterior of your fridge. Rinse with a damp cloth and then place a box of baking soda on the shelf to deodorize your fridge.</p>
<h2><strong><span style="color: #07ba40;">How to Clean Your Dishwasher<img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ignleft wp-image-3641 size-full" src="https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/how-to-clean-the-dishwasher.png" alt="how to clean the dishwasher" width="419" height="634" srcset="https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/how-to-clean-the-dishwasher.png 419w, https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/how-to-clean-the-dishwasher-198x300.png 198w" sizes="auto, (max-width: 419px) 100vw, 419px" /></span></strong></h2>
<p>Even though the main purpose of your dishwasher is to clean your dishes, it can surprisingly still get dirty and even clogged with old food. To clean the exterior and interior is easy, just dip a damp cloth into a box of baking soda and scrub away! The baking soda is abrasive, it disinfects and deodorizes, making it the perfect cleaner for your dishwasher. To get rid of odors, just sprinkle a few tablespoons of baking soda at the bottom of your dishwasher overnight. The baking soda will kill any smelly odors and will eventually be washed away the next time you turn on your machine.</p>

<h2><strong><span style="color: #07ba40;">Cleaning Your Microwave</span></strong></h2>
<p>Even though I am not a huge fan of microwaves, they still come in handy for warming up food and defrosting. The microwave is definitely one appliance that can easily get greasy, splattered with sauce, and dirty. To freshen it up, simply use a mixture of dishwashing detergent and baking soda to scrub the whole interior and exterior. Use a damp cloth to rinse and wipe away, and you are good to go!</p>
<h2><span style="color: #07ba40;">Cleaning the Oven</span></h2>
<p>Cleaning your oven is one hard task! Tough grease stains, dried up food, and splatters can make this job seem like a nightmare. Thankfully there are self-cleaning ovens on the market today that use pyrolytic or high heat systems that basically cremate anything left in the oven, creating a powdery ash that’s easy to clean up. If you don’t have a self-cleaning oven, there are tons of strong oven cleaners you can use. However, these cleaners are often dangerous when they come into contact with skin or your eyes. Make sure to wear rubber cloves, and protective eyeglasses while cleaning. Also don’t breathe the spray mist or the fumes &#8211; it can be deadly!</p>

<h2><span style="color: #07ba40;">Make Your Washing Machine Sparkle</span></h2>
<p><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ignleft wp-image-3647 size-full" src="https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/Screen-Shot-2016-06-23-at-12.50.17-PM.png" alt="Screen Shot 2016-06-23 at 12.50.17 PM" width="467" height="630" srcset="https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/Screen-Shot-2016-06-23-at-12.50.17-PM.png 467w, https://betterhousekeeper.com/wp-content/uploads/2016/06/Screen-Shot-2016-06-23-at-12.50.17-PM-222x300.png 222w" sizes="auto, (max-width: 467px) 100vw, 467px" /></p>
<p>To get your washing machine back in its newest condition, set your washer to run on hot water with the largest load setting. Add 4 cups of white vinegar and ½ cup of baking soda to the water. Allow the machine to run again and mix the baking soda, then pause the cycle and let it sit for about half hour. This will kill any stinky smells, mildew, and gunk inside the washer.</p>

<p>Meanwhile the vinegar and baking soda are working their magic, using a damp cloth dipped in vinegar, wipe down your whole washer. Use a toothbrush to get into any tight areas around knobs or buttons. Then, set your washer to drain out all the water. Your washing machine is now good as new!</p>
